The Role
The purpose of the Cleaner role is to maintain a clean, hygienic and safe environment across a variety of surfaces and facilities within the Forensic Hospital. The role is responsible for using appropriate materials, equipment, and cleaning methods to ensure buildings are presented to a high standard and meet infection control and safety requirements. This position also supports a strong safety culture, contributes to effective teamwork, and provides responsive cleaning services, including urgent or specialised cleaning tasks within a healthcare setting.
Duties Include:
Carry out general cleaning & tidiness of kitchen, wards, offices, and specific Ward maintenance.
Vacuum carpets and maintain floor cleaning standards.
Remove, collect and distribute linen for all wards.
Clean rooms and beds after patient discharge (terminal clean).
Remove waste material including contaminated clinical waste.
